Which crypto assets can I use to buy and sell NFTs?
I'm interested in buying and selling NFTs, but I'm not sure which crypto assets I can use for these transactions. Can you provide me with a list of crypto assets that are commonly used for buying and selling NFTs?
5 answers
- Brogaard VasquezJul 27, 2021 · 5 years agoSure! When it comes to buying and selling NFTs, the most commonly used crypto assets are Ethereum (ETH) and Binance Coin (BNB). These two cryptocurrencies are widely accepted on various NFT marketplaces and provide a seamless experience for NFT transactions. Additionally, some marketplaces also accept other c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in (BTC) and Flow (FLOW). However, it's important to note that the availability of crypto assets for NFT transactions may vary depending on the specific marketplace.
